HOA_Case1.jpgWunderman-Bienalto on behalf of Astellas Pharma Australia Pty Ltd has today launched its new national campaign ‘Hold On Australia’, created to improve the awareness and understanding of a common but hidden health issue: Overactive Bladder.

With clinical studies finding 1 in 9 adults suffer from this socially stigmatising and sometimes debilitating bladder condition, the company behind the campaign, Astellas Pharma, is asking Australia a simple question: Just how big is our wee problem?

Supported by a suite of arresting outdoor, airport, digital and social work, the creative executions use pastel-coloured water balloons as a visual analogy for how people with an Overactive Bladder might feel.

Says Rebecca Murphy, product manager of urology at Astellas: “Too many people think that urinary symptoms are normal, or just part of aging. They often live with these symptoms for years and just find ways to adapt their lives around them. That’s just not right! There are many urinary conditions, including overactive bladder, that may be causing those symptoms and many of them can be managed with help from a doctor or other healthcare professional.
